Bowlers Support Veterans at Menlo Park Facility
 
In the picture: The group from left to right is Joseph Brandspiegel, CEO of the Menlo Park Memorial Veterans Home, Ray Vogel, Association  Manager, Monmouth County USBC Bowling Association, Joanne Ramsey, President , Monmouth County USBC Bowling Association, Christine Caratozzola, Recreation Coordinator of the Menlo Park Memorial Veterans Home
 Edison, NJ – November 19, 2012
As part of a nationwide grant program, Veterans Day will be a little bit brighter at the New Jersey Veterans Home at Menlo Park, where a check was accepted in the amount of $2,400.00 from the local members of the Bowlers to Veterans Link (BVL). Part of donations to the national BVL also support the group “Re-Creation” which is a song and dance group and performs at this location on various occasions.
 The Monmouth County USBC Bowlers collect donations at all their sponsored tournaments by asking each bowler to contribute only $1.00. “Our bowlers have been very generous in supporting our efforts to aid the veterans,” said Bob Hodges, Past-President. The presentation was made by Joanne Ramsey, President, and Ray Vogel, Association Manager of Monmouth County USBC Bowling Association.
 BVL is a national charity, which raises almost a million dollars annually to fund recreation and therapeutic programs and services for America’s veterans. Founded in 1942, the BVL is operated and supported by league bowlers throughout the United States.
 The grant will be used to purchase much needed supplies and recreational equipment for the facility. Currently, the center serves Central Jersey area veterans who will benefit from and enjoy the new equipment and programs. Joseph Brandspiegel, CEO of the Menlo Park Veterans Home, was thrilled to receive such a generous donation, and wishes the bowlers group to come back more often.
 The Bowlers of America, through the BVL, recognize the tremendous sacrifice that our military veterans have made for our country. Our bowlers are committed to improving the life for veterans. This gift to the Menlo Park facility is just part of our on-going effort to boost the spirits of our veterans, and show them we care.

On                                              September 14, 2025                                               , the Monmouth County USBC proudly hosted its                                              Annual Hall of Fame and Officers Installation Dinner                                               at the beautiful                                              Jumping Brook Country Club in Neptune, NJ                                  . This prestigious evening brought together bowlers, family, and friends to celebrate the accomplishments of our outstanding members and recognize their contributions to the sport we all love.                                                                                                  The highlight of the night was the induction of                                              Eugene R. Olson                                               into the                                              Monmouth County USBC Hall of Fame                                  , honoring his dedication and achievements on the lanes.                                                                                                  The celebration continued with the presentation of our                                              2025 Bowler of the Year awards                                               , recognizing                                              Chris Germain                                               and                                              Karsyn J. Lukosius                                               for their remarkable seasons. Both Olson and Lukosius also claimed the                                              High Average Awards                                               , while                                              Robert Geyer                                               and                                              Emerald G. Platzer                                               earned top honors as our                                              High Series Winners                                  .                                                                                                  This year’s                                              Female 300 Award Winners                                               showcased incredible talent and determination on the lanes:                                              Dorothy M. Salinas, Alexa Asta, Theresa Hubert, and Madison Mosley                                  .                                                                                                  In addition,                                              Nancy Dango                                               and                                              Michelle Marrocco                                               were recognized with a                                              Special Achievement Award                                               for their extraordinary efforts in helping raise                                              $37,000 for BVL                                  —a record-breaking accomplishment that reflects the generosity and spirit of our bowling community.
